Bobby Hull , the NHL Hall of Famer who was the first to score more than 50 goals in a single season and is considered among the league’s all-time best left-wingers, died Monday, the NHL Alumni Association said. He was 84. The Chicago Blackhawks — the Original Six team for which he played 15 seasons from 1957-72 — cited Hull’s “historic impact” on the club, tweeting, “The Golden Jet helped the Blackhawks win the 1961 Stanley Cup and delivered countless memories for our fans, whom he adored. Generations of Chicagoans were dazzled by Bobby’s shooting prowess, skating skill and overall team leadership.” Longtime NHL Commissioner Gary Bettman said is a statement today: “When Bobby Hull wound up to take a slapshot, fans throughout the NHL rose to their feet in anticipation and opposing goaltenders braced themselves. ‘Jackpot’: Nicholas Stoller Limited Series About Gambler-Turned-FBI Source RJ Cipriani In Works At Sony TV
EXCLUSIVE: Sony Pictures Television is putting the limited series Jackpot into early development, inspired by the hardscrabble life of Philly high-stakes gambler-turned-FBI confidential source RJ Cipriani (aka Robin Hood 702), the lynchpin in taking down a multimillion-dollar drug ring. Nicholas Stoller and his Stoller Global Solutions partner Conor Welch, as well as Jamie Canniffe, are executive producing with Cipriani. A gambler known for giving his winnings to the less fortunate, Cipriani’s chance encounter with an ex-girlfriend plunged him unwittingly into a money-laundering scheme that ultimately led to one of the biggest cases in FBI history leading to over 1,000 arrests around the world. The series follows the gambler, known to the FBI as “Jackpot,” as he navigates an insane web of characters who may just kill him and his family unless he can bring them down first. The series is billed as being part Donnie Brasco and part Ocean’s 11. ‘Addams Family’ OG Wednesday Addams Lisa Loring Dead at 64
Gallery Launch Gallery Getty Actress Lisa Loring , best known for her portrayal of Wednesday Addams in the iconic TV show, "The Addams Family," has died. Her daughter, Vanessa , tells TMZ ... Lisa passed away Saturday at a hospital in Burbank, CA, after she suffered a stroke due to high blood pressure. Everett Collection Lisa was just 6 when she landed the role of pig-tailed Wednesday Addams in the 1964 dark comedy sitcom. Although she played the part for only 2 years, her depiction of the character inspired other actresses who portrayed Wednesday in later films based on the TV show. Getty Jenna Ortega , who took on the role of Wednesday in the recent Netflix series, also gave props to Lisa in an interview with Jimmy Fallon on The Tonight Show. After "The Addams Family," Lisa stayed mostly in TV with appearances in "The Girl From U.N.C.L.E.," "Fantasy Island" and "Barnaby Jones." Pro Skier Kyle Smaine Killed In Avalanche, Dead At 31
Getty Professional skier Kyle Smaine -- who won gold at the 2015 Freestyle Ski and Snowboarding World Championships -- has died in a terrible ski accident, his family announced. He was 31. Smaine was in Japan skiing ... a place he enjoyed frequenting this time of year due to the "unbelievable snow quality," something he talked about on social media before the accident. Smaine was on the trip with photographer Grant Gunderson , who recounted the frightening events in an emotional Instagram post , calling it his "absolute worst nightmare scenario." Getty Grant says he was tired so he decided to go down the mountain and rest. But, Kyle wanted to keep skiing. Gunderson says things took a turn for the worst when another skier triggered a large avalanche that threw Smaine 50 meters, and buried him, killing the 31-year-old.
